I took this picture on the sand drift De Haere between Elburg and Nunspeet on the Veluwe. De Haere is a sand drift that you often see on the Veluwe and Brabant and light next to the highway A28. To be able to take this picture I used a polarization filter to make the sky more blue, I chose to take this picture in 16:9 (widescreen). As you can see it was sunny when I took this picture
